Lost in Alaska

Lost in Alaska

Year: 1952

Runtime: 76 mins

Language: English

Director: Jean Yarbrough

ComedyAdventure

It’s ALL NEW and a RIOT TOO! After two volunteer firemen rescue a gold prospector from suicide, they discover that the police mistakenly want them for murder.
